Unattended Monitoring of Heavy Metals. New Equipment with Methods making this Possible
Sammendrag
New methods enabling automatic and unattended monitoring of heavy metals are presented, discussed and compared with laboratory methods. The requirements for such monitoring are: Long-time stability of the measuring system i.e. sufficiently long periods between required manual maintenance Acceptable sensitivity No use of toxic materials in the measuring system like liquid mercury and mercury salts Not too expensive installation costs, this to allow installation of several units, and also considering that the remote installations might be stolen or destroyed Presence of electricity (solar cells and batteries can be used if frost is not present) Availability of Internet or another telecommunication system Electroanalytical monitoring methods are the only ones following the mentioned requirements. Here we need: Sufficient high overvoltage to allow the measurements without interferences from hydrogen gas formation Sufficient long term stability without need of maintenance Sufficient sensitivity to allow monitoring of the pollutants That non-toxic material is used (very important for off-laboratory methods) Not too expensive material needed. Voltammetric equipment with our patented sensor electrodes to perform such measurements is presented. This opens for improved monitoring of the environment in addition to the commercial aspect.
